1. Search human Mlh1 or its homologous proteins in Protein Data Bank (PDB) database. You just need to search for protein structure, do not find complex structure. Give its (a) ID number, (b) Name of the molecule, (c) experimental method for structure determination and (d) Resolution of the structure.
answer: (a) ID number=1BKN
(b) Name of the molecule=Crystal Structure Of An N-Terminal 40Kd Fragment Of E. Coli DNA Mismatch Repair Protein Mutl
(c) experimental method for structure deterimination= X-ray Diffraction
(d) Resolution of the structure= 2.90 A

4. Give the Class, Fold, Superfamily and Family of this protein in Structural
Classification of Proteins (SCOP).
answer: There are two results :
(1)Root: scop
Class: Alpha and beta proteins (a+b)
Mainly antiparallel beta sheets (segregated alpha and
beta regions)
Fold: ATPase domain of HSP90 chaperone/DNA topoisomerase
II/histidine kinase
8-stranded mixed beta-sheet; 2 layers: alpha/beta
Superfamily: ATPase domain of HSP90 chaperone/DNA topoisomerase
II/histidine kinase
Family: DNA gyrase/MutL, N-terminal domain
Protein: DNA mismatch repair protein MutL
Species: Escherichia coli

(2)Root: scop
Class: Alpha and beta proteins (a+b)
Mainly antiparallel beta sheets (segregated alpha and
beta regions)
Fold: Ribosomal protein S5 domain 2-like
core: beta(3)-alpha-beta-alpha; 2 layers: alpha/beta;
left-handed crossover
Superfamily: Ribosomal protein S5 domain 2-like
Family: DNA gyrase/MutL, second domain
Protein: DNA mismatch repair protein MutL
Species: Escherichia coli
